Great to meet you

The Virtue Center is a treatment provider based in Norman, Oklahoma that has served individuals and families facing addiction, mental health challenges, and trauma for over 50 years. They specialize in person-centered, trauma-informed care and believe that substance use disorders and problem gambling are primary, progressive diseases that require treatment. The center addresses co-occurring substance use and mental health disorders through a holistic approach that involves the entire family system. They offer family participation in recovery and focus on caring for the body, mind, spirit, and emotions of the person and their support system. The organization also emphasizes prevention and early intervention to reduce addiction-related impacts.

Trauma-informed care

Trauma-Informed Care. Approaches addiction as something layered on top of unprocessed trauma, not in isolation. Pacing matters more than confrontation.

Family systems

Family Systems work. Brings the people closest to you into the recovery picture, since urges and relationships rarely live in separate boxes.

CBT

Cognitive Behavioral Therapy. Spots the thought-feeling-action loops that fuel urges, then rewires them with practical skills you take into the moment.
